Global Indian International School launches digital campaign on World Environment Day

Global Indian International School launches digital campaign on World Environment Day


This World Environment day, Global Indian International School, Noida, has announced the launch of its digital campaign “LetsUnlockNature”. The campaign, driven with a strong social message of conservation of environment, for a better world post the pandemic, has been released across all social media channels of GIIS including Facebook, Twitter, and YouTube.  

The campaign comprises a short video of students, and the leadership team of GIIS schools across 5 cities in India, who virtually came together to encourage everyone to take small steps at an individual level that can create a larger impact and help in making the world a better place. This video will soon be followed by another video from GIIS students undertaking various other initiatives, like making bird houses, planting trees and installing self-watering systems for plants at home along with a pollution catching system that can go a long way in building a sustainable environment.

 A number of activities such as slogan writing, planting, writing poems, poster making to raise awareness on environmental issues among children, teachers & their families were undertaken on World Environment Day.
